Post-doc Daniel Cortes has a paper accepted at Biophysical Journal

Daniel comprehensively compared the effects of coarse graining vs discretization of motor domains in non-muscle myosin II ensembles. He also compared the effect of bond type – catch-, slip- or catch-slip-bonding. Working with Cytosim particle-based modeling in collaboration with Cytosim creator Francois Nedelec, Daniel compared motor behavior on various networks: immobilized fibers, 2D patches, linearized cables, and rings.
